Company Overview
NVIDIA designs and manufactures GPUs and AI chips that power data centers, gaming, and autonomous systems. With a market cap exceeding $3 trillion, it's a global leader in AI infrastructure. NVIDIA distinguishes itself through relentless innovation in parallel computing, deep expertise in CUDA software ecosystems, and a culture that attracts world-class engineers who ship products at scale.
Culture Signals
- Hardware-Software Co-Design Mindset: Engineers are expected to understand both chip architecture and practical software implications, not operate in silos.
- Performance-Obsessed: Every decision is questioned for efficiency, throughput, and latency. Mediocrity is not tolerated; excellence is the baseline.
- Speed and Execution: Fast decision-making is valued over prolonged consensus-building. Bias toward action and iteration.
- Deep Technical Expertise: Interviewers dig into fundamentals. Expect to defend your technical choices and discuss trade-offs intelligently.
- Cross-Functional Collaboration: NVIDIA values candidates who can work across teams (hardware, software, product, research) and communicate across disciplines.
Common Interview Questions
- Tell me about a time you optimized a critical system or algorithm. What was the bottleneck, and how did you identify and fix it?
- Describe your experience with parallel computing or GPU programming. What challenges did you face, and how did you solve them?
- Walk me through a complex technical problem you solved. Why was your solution better than alternatives?
- NVIDIA moves fast and competes in markets that change rapidly. Tell me about a time you shipped a product or feature under tight constraints.
- What excites you about working in AI/semiconductors specifically? What do you know about NVIDIA's technical roadmap or competitive position?
Salary Ranges
NVIDIA offers competitive compensation reflecting its scale and talent competition. Software Engineers (mid-level) typically earn $250K–$400K total compensation (base + stock + bonus). Senior Software Engineers range $350K–$550K+. Product Managers earn $280K–$450K. Data Analysts and Researchers start at $200K–$320K depending on level and role specialization. Executive and principal-level roles exceed $500K. Equity represents a significant portion of total comp and has appreciated substantially. Ranges vary by location, seniority, and specialization (chip design, system software, AI research command premium premiums).
Interview Process
- Application & Screening: Resume reviewed by recruiter. Phone screen (30–45 min) with recruiter to assess background and cultural fit.
- Technical Phone Screen: 60-minute call with an engineer; whiteboarding or code discussion on algorithms, systems design, or domain-specific problems.
- Onsite Interviews: 4–5 sessions (4–5 hours total) typically including coding/technical depth, system design, behavioral/leadership, and cross-functional discussions. Some roles include architecture or chip design case studies.
- Debrief & Decision: Interview panel debriefs. Hiring manager makes final decision. Process typically takes 2–4 weeks from phone screen to offer.
- Offer & Negotiation: Recruiter extends offer with base, equity, and sign-on bonus. Negotiation is expected and standard.
Get Real-Time Coaching at Your NVIDIA Interview
Career Companion listens during your interview and surfaces the perfect answer on your screen — invisible to the interviewer. Free download for Mac & Windows.
Download Free — Mac & Windows